Method
- In a large skillet over medium-high heat, add the ground beef and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until browned. Drain off any excess grease.1 pound ground beef
- Add the chopped onion to the skillet with the browned beef and cook until softened, about 5 minutes.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ant.1 pound ground beef, 1 large onion, 2 cloves garlic
- Transfer the browned beef and onion mixture to your slow cooker. Add the undrained diced tomatoes, drained corn, rinsed and drained kidney beans, and beef broth to the slow cooker.1 pound ground beef, 1 large onion, 2 cloves garlic, 1 (15-ounce) can diced tomatoes, 1 (15-ounce) can corn, 1 (15-ounce) can kidney beans, 1 cup beef broth
- Sprinkle the chili powder, cumin, salt, and black pepper over the ingredients in the slow cooker. Stir everything well to ensure the spices are evenly distributed.1 tablespoon chili powder, 1 teaspoon cumin, 1/2 teaspoon salt, 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- Cover the slow cooker and cook on low for 6-8 hours, or on high for 3-4 hours, until the flavors have melded and the ingredients are tender.
- About 15-20 minutes before serving, stir in the shredded cheddar cheese. Cover the slow cooker and let the cheese melt into the casserole.1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- Ladle the hot Slow Cooker Cowboy Casserole into bowls. Serve immediately with your favorite toppings, such as a dollop of sour cream, a sprinkle of chopped green onions, or a spoonful of pico de gallo.sour cream, chopped green onions, pico de gallo
Notes
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Can also be frozen for up to 2-3 months. Reheat in microwave or on stovetop.
